If the party from whom you purchased the property specifically said, "No HOA dues," then you MAY have a contract law remedy for misrepresentation. My guess is that because this was a foreclosure, there was no such representation made to you. Otherwise, a HOA is something that would show in a title search, because the papers forming a common interest development are always recorded in the county recorder's office. Moreover, it is usually obvious to even the most casual observer whether a home is in a HOA community just by looking at the house and the immediate surroundings. Once the HOA documents are recorded, any future homeowner is presumed to have knowledge of its existence, and its regulations are enforceable whether you sign… [cont.] Answered by Mr Placid - Mon Nov 17 21:09:40 2008 From Yahoo Answer Search: "transfer and escrow services" |
